What Is CRM and Why It Matters

CRM stands for Customer Relationship Management, but its purpose extends beyond storing customer details. It creates a foundation where businesses can build relationships, automate interactions, and understand customer needs. By combining CRM with a Client Ticketing System, organizations create an environment where no request goes unnoticed.

In practice, this means sales, support, and marketing teams all access the same platform, which reduces miscommunication. Customers benefit because they receive quick, relevant responses, while businesses benefit from stronger loyalty and improved productivity.

How CRM Evolves with Client Ticketing System Integration

Over the years, CRM has evolved from a simple contact database to an advanced system with analytics, automation, and AI-driven insights. The integration of a Client Ticketing System represents one of the most powerful steps in this evolution.

Instead of scattered emails and overlooked calls, every issue becomes a ticket that can be tracked from start to finish. Businesses gain a clear overview of customer needs, and support teams work with better organization. This structured approach leads to greater customer satisfaction and measurable efficiency improvements.

The Benefits of a Centralized Client Ticketing System

Centralizing customer communication through a Client Ticketing System eliminates confusion and duplication. Instead of handling multiple tools and inboxes, all inquiries live in one platform. This makes collaboration easier and prevents customer frustration caused by unanswered questions.

Furthermore, companies can categorize tickets by urgency, type, or department. This helps prioritize tasks and ensures that critical issues are resolved quickly. As a result, businesses enhance service delivery and maintain positive customer experiences.

Enhancing Customer Experience Through CRM

Customer experience is often the deciding factor in whether a client stays loyal or moves to a competitor. A CRM with a Client Ticketing System allows businesses to provide quick, personalized support that leaves a lasting impression.

For instance, when a client raises a concern, the system logs the issue, assigns it to the right department, and provides updates throughout the process. This transparency builds trust and reassures customers that their needs are being handled with care.

Automation as a Game Changer in Client Ticketing

Automation is one of the most powerful features in CRM systems. With automated ticket routing, customer requests are assigned instantly to the right person. This ensures faster responses and reduces the possibility of human error.

For example, a ticket related to billing is immediately routed to the finance team, while a technical issue goes directly to support. This not only saves time but also improves accuracy, making customers feel valued and understood.

Data-Driven Insights for Better Decisions

CRM platforms combined with a Client Ticketing System generate valuable data that supports smarter decision-making. Businesses can analyze ticket volumes, resolution times, and customer satisfaction ratings to identify areas for improvement.

With these insights, managers can allocate resources effectively, anticipate peak demand, and design long-term strategies. This data-driven approach ensures that customer service is not reactive but proactive, aligning with modern business expectations.

Building Team Collaboration with CRM

Collaboration is essential when multiple departments handle customer needs. A CRM with an integrated Client Ticketing System breaks down silos by giving every team member access to the same information.

This means sales teams know what issues their clients are facing, and support teams understand the client’s purchase history before offering solutions. With everyone on the same page, customers enjoy smoother interactions and quicker resolutions.

Scalability for Small and Large Businesses

Whether you run a small business or a multinational corporation, scalability is crucial. A CRM with a Client Ticketing System adapts to both scenarios. For small businesses, it brings order to customer management. For large enterprises, it efficiently handles thousands of tickets without sacrificing quality.

Scalable solutions grow alongside your business, ensuring that as customer demands increase, your ability to meet those demands also improves. This makes CRM with ticketing a long-term investment worth prioritizing.

Real-World Applications of Client Ticketing Systems

Many industries use Client Ticketing Systems daily. E-commerce companies use them to track shipping issues, while airlines use them to manage flight-related inquiries. SaaS providers rely on them to deliver consistent tech support.

By having all customer concerns logged in one place, companies can analyze patterns and design better solutions. This not only resolves immediate problems but also prevents similar issues in the future, leading to continuous improvement.

The Future of CRM with AI-Powered Ticketing

Artificial Intelligence is reshaping the CRM landscape. AI tools can categorize tickets, predict customer needs, and even suggest solutions automatically. This creates faster responses and more personalized service.

Businesses that adopt AI-powered CRM and Client Ticketing Systems are already reporting reduced operational costs and improved customer satisfaction. The combination of predictive analytics and automation ensures businesses stay ahead in customer service innovation.
